Chronicles of Cagayan de Oro

Cagayan de Oro was formally established as a Spanish mission in 1626, though the area had long been a trading hub for indigenous groups. It grew as a river port during the American colonial period, then boomed after WWII as logging and pineapple plantations expanded. Today it's a fast-growing regional centre, known for white-water rafting on the Cagayan River and its mix of modern malls, old churches, and a lively street-food scene.

Money & Currency

Get a travel card →
💵
Local currency

Philippine Peso, PHP

🏦
Where to exchange

Exchange money at malls or banks in Cagayan de Oro (better rates than at Laguindingan Airport); avoid tourist bureaux.

💳
Cards & contactless

Cards accepted at mid-range shops and restaurants in malls and Divisoria; cash still king for street markets and jeepneys.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Not expected but appreciated: leave small change (10-20 PHP) for restaurant service, round up taxi fares, tip porters 20 PHP per bag.

Eat, Shop & Travel on a Budget

Cheap car hire →
Cheap coffee

Instant coffee from a bakery (panaderia) or street vendor about 20 PHP.

🥪
Best-value lunch

Rice with meat/veg dish at a carinderia (local eatery) around 70-100 PHP.

🍝
Affordable dinner

Grilled chicken or pork with rice from a barbecue stall 100-150 PHP.

🌮
Street food & cheap eats

Kusina Street in the city centre and night markets near Cogon Market offer grilled skewers, isaw, and balut at 10-30 PHP per stick.

🛒
Budget groceries

Savemore and Robinsons Supermarket are common budget chains in the area.

👕
Affordable clothes

Divisoria Public Market and nearby stalls along JR Borja Street for cheap clothes and dry goods.

🎫
Cheapest way around

Jeepney rides at 10-15 PHP per trip within the city; from Laguindingan Airport take the airport shuttle bus (150 PHP) to the city terminal.

💡
Money-saving tips

1) Eat at carinderias for local dishes. 2) Buy water from sari-sari stores, not tourist shops. 3) Haggle at Divisoria market for souvenirs.
